Turkish vegetarian Kereviz yemeğı (Celery stew) recipe

 


Turkish vegetarian Kereviz yemeğı is a traditional Turkish dish made with celery, often featuring a combination of citrus flavors like orange or lemon. Here’s a general outline of how to prepare it:


Ingredients


Fresh celery (about 2-3 stalks)

Onion (1 medium, chopped)

Carrots (1-2, sliced)

Potatoes (1-2, cubed)

Olive oil (about 2-3 tablespoons)

Orange juice (freshly squeezed) or lemon juice from 1 fruit.

Water or vegetable broth or preboil bone broth for rich flavour (1.5-2 hours)

Salt and pepper to taste

Optional: herbs like parsley or dill for garnish and peas for extra flavour.


Preparation Steps


1. Prep the Vegetables: Clean and chop the celery, carrots, and potatoes.

2. Sauté the Onions: In a pot, heat the olive oil and sauté the onions until they become translucent.

3. Cook the Vegetables: Add the carrots and celery to the pot, stirring for a few minutes before adding the potatoes.

4. Add Liquid: Pour in the water or vegetable broth and add the orange or lemon juice. Season with salt and pepper.

5. Simmer: Let it cook on low heat until the vegetables are tender, about 20-30 minutes.

6. Serve: Garnish with fresh herbs if desired and serve warm.
